The Heroes Ball, a prestigious annual event, recently gathered hundreds of community members to pay tribute to and celebrate the unwavering dedication of first responders. This grand occasion served as a poignant reminder of the selfless service and sacrifice that these brave individuals embody, putting their lives on the line daily to protect and serve their communities.
First responders, including firefighters, police officers, emergency medical technicians (EMTs), and paramedics, are the backbone of any community's safety and emergency response system. Their roles are multifaceted, ranging from rescuing people from life-threatening situations to providing critical medical care in emergency settings. The Heroes Ball is an annual testament to the community's appreciation for these heroes and their families, who often endure immense stress and uncertainty due to the nature of their work.
The event, which has become a cornerstone in the community's calendar, features a myriad of activities, including keynote speeches from distinguished guests, awards ceremonies to recognize outstanding service, and entertainment to bring a touch of joy and levity to the evening. It also serves as a vital platform for raising funds and awareness for initiatives that support first responders and their families, addressing issues such as mental health, physical well-being, and financial support for those injured in the line of duty.
One of the highlights of the Heroes Ball is the recognition of exceptional bravery and service. Awardees are selected from nominations submitted by their peers and the community, highlighting acts of heroism, dedication, and compassion that exceed the call of duty.
